Three Rivers Ambulance Authority (TRAA) is the sole 911 ALS emergency and non-emergency ambulance service provider for Fort Wayne, Indiana.

TRAA also provides ALS backup services for many of the BLS ambulance services within Allen County, Indiana.

A huge thank you to Cady Atkinson, center, from Three Rivers Ambulance Authority for attending our Breaking Bread Night and speaking with our youth. She shared the difficult realities EMS professionals face when responding to scenes of gun violence — especially when victims are severely injured or lose their lives before help can arrive.

Cady explained that many of these tragedies begin with small conflicts or arguments that could have been resolved peacefully. She encouraged our youth to walk away from situations that could escalate, find activities and passions that bring them joy, and consider careers in the emergency medical field.

Her heart for helping others was evident throughout the conversation. While she loves serving her community and saving lives, she also shared that she hopes for a day when fewer families and first responders have to experience the pain of gun violence. We are grateful for her honesty, compassion, and commitment to our young people. ❤️
